TLDR Interplanetary File System (IPFS) is a file system that stores files and tracks versions over time. IPFS incorporates how files move across a network, making it a distributed file system, such as BitTorrent. Some believe IPFS is a tool that’ll evolve the internet from central entities to a world wide web of shared information, as our online founders always envisioned.
